I hit two spots this morning I have cherry picked in the past. They are close by so I figured they would be good for a few hours and clean up some of the pennies I skipped until the rain moved in. I managed 42 pennies and around the same amount of other denomination modern coins. Two bracelets one junk, the other is 5.61g Sterling Silver and has the owners name engraved on it. I tacked up a note on a nearby bulletin board with her name and my cell phone number and said I have something she might want back. No crank calls so far. I also like the little mortar board and diploma pin but it is some base metal. The cell phone battery gave me a real moment. Thought it was a bust dime until I got some of the mud removed. Rain came fast and furious so I scooted home.

I have had three new sites lined up for a week or so but since they involve a drive I have been waiting for some decent weather. Tomorrow looks like the day.
